We are seeking an experienced Temporary Payroll Specialist with a strong background in payroll tax administration, multi-state compliance, and unemployment processing. This role is responsible for executing accurate payroll processing while ensuring full compliance with federal, state, and local payroll tax laws. The ideal candidate has hands-on experience managing payroll taxes, resolving tax-related issues, and supporting audits and unemployment claims.


This is a temporary position intended to support payroll operations during a defined coverage or transition period.


Core Responsibilities

Payroll Taxes (Primary Focus)

  • Administer payroll tax processing, including federal, state, and local withholdings.
  • Maintain and update employee tax elections, exemptions, and withholding status in the payroll system.
  • Support multi-state payroll taxation, ensuring proper setup, withholding, and compliance with state and local tax jurisdictions.
  • Assist with payroll tax filings, corrections, adjustments, and year-end processes (including W-2 accuracy).
  • Research and resolve payroll tax discrepancies by reviewing historical records and collaborating with internal teams or vendors as needed.

Unemployment & Regulatory Compliance

  • Support unemployment insurance processes, including providing wage data, payroll documentation, and timely responses to unemployment claims.
  • Ensure compliance with federal, state, and local wage and hour laws, payroll regulations, and reporting requirements.
  • Assist with audits, inquiries, or reviews related to payroll tax, unemployment, or regulatory compliance.
  • Stay informed of regulatory changes impacting payroll taxes and compliance requirements.

Employee Records & System Maintenance

  • Create and maintain payroll records for new hires, including tax setup and system onboarding.
  • Update payroll system data to reflect employee changes such as transfers, terminations, resignations, and status changes.
  • Track employee absences, including personal time, sick leave, jury duty, and extended leaves of absence.
  • Maintain accurate, up-to-date, and confidential payroll records in compliance with legal and company standards.

Employee & Cross-Functional Support

  • Serve as a primary point of contact for employee questions related to payroll, taxes, W‑2s, deductions, and leave balances.
  • Work closely with Human Resources to ensure consistency and accuracy of employee data.
  • Provide payroll-related administrative support to the accounting department.

Payroll Processing & Accuracy

  • Process payroll accurately and on schedule for hourly and salaried employees.
  • Review and validate weekly timesheets across all departments; follow up to resolve discrepancies prior to payroll processing.
  • Calculate payable hours, overtime, commissions, bonuses, retroactive pay, and adjustments.
  • Prepare and distribute earnings statements, paychecks, and direct deposit payments.
  • Perform monthly payroll reconciliations and support payroll audits.
